So how do we get alone time in college? How do we make the most out of the 2 hours your roommate is out of the room?
1. Turn the music up. Put on music to dance! Or music to meditate or stretch out in a yoga type of way. Music can make you feel a certain way, and is shown to increase your mood.
2. Create a mini-spa. Put on a face mask, do your nails, or deep condition your hair. Create an oasis for yourself in your dorms by taking a little time out of your busy day and putting it to your needs. You will not only feel better when doing it, but the next few days you will feel refreshed!
3. Go to the gym. Your roommate is home but you still need to get away? Go to the gym and work off all that negative tension. Working out will increase your endorphins and will make you feel good.
4. Read a book or watch television. Having your mind relax is one of the best ways to relax. Netflix and chill- with yourself!
5. Write in your journal. Getting your thoughts on paper can get you focused and ready to go! Also no one will be looking over your shoulder- you can write what you want and not be scared!
